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Coconut Grove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Coconut Grove with 3 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 3 Bedroom in Coconut Grove is at House 57 listed at $1,738.

How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om Coconut Grove Apartment?

The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in Coconut Grove is $5,949.

What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Coconut Grove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Coconut Grove is a 1,867 square feet unit starting from $6,771 at Yacht Club at Brickell Apartments.

What is the average size for Coconut Grove 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Coconut Grove is currently 1,823 sq ft.
